What is an equation of the line that passes through the point (-4,8) and is parallel to the line x+y=6? ​
satela [25.4K]

Answer:

y = -x + 4

Step-by-step explanation:

x + y = 6 => y = -x + 6

The line that parallel to y = -x + 6 has same slope so m = -1

Using coordinates (-4,8)

y = mx + b

8 = (-1)(-4) + b

8 = 4 + b

b = 4

then y = -x + 4
